For the second time this season, Jeff Attinella has won the MLS Save of the Week honors, running away with the vote after his second-half stop of Jacob Peterson in Real Salt Lake’s 2-1 win over Sporting Kansas City last week.
Attinella won in convincing fashion, taking 51.12-percent of the vote to just 14.74-percent for the second-place finisher, former RSL keeper Josh Saunders.
Attinella’s previous win came in Week 8 against the New England Revolution, a match that saw him make nine saves in a losing effort. He was serving in a starting role in the last month while Nick Rimando was away with the U.S. National Team at the CONCACAF Gold Cup. Attinella now has a 3-2-1 regular season record and a 6-2-1 record across all competitions. It was his fourth Save of the Week honor in the last two seasons.
